Early on the first day of the week, while it was still dark, Mary Magdalene came to the tomb and saw that the stone had been removed from the tomb.
John 20:1
As dawn breaks, nothing will ever be the same!
In a shocking turn of events (even though Jesus had told his disciples just what was going to happen) the death that they all thought had ended everything has been defeated.
And not just defeated to give Jesus a few extra years to walk around doing good. Not just defeated like Lazarus who came back to life after being four days stinky dead. No this time death has been totally undone.
Jesus has been resurrectedand God’s new creation has broken into this world.
And if death can be totally undone, then life has new meaning and hope.
If Jesus is the Son of Man raised to new life, then the violent world powers of his and every day who look to trample the innocent for their own might have lost their power. They will be overcome. They will not prevail forever.
If the Jesus is the Son of God raised to new life, then the religious leaders of his and every day who seek power and influence in the world have lost the place from which they throw their weight around abusing and crushing those who will not conform.
If Jesus is the promised Messiah, if Jesus is the promised King come to fulfill God’s covenant, then God has made a way to overcome the evil and sin that has prowled around since the Garden. If Jesus is risen then new creation can begin to break in as people are made new, as hearts are restored, and as the people of God come together to be a new community of justice and generosity and forgiveness and grace and courage and hope and love.
Jesus is Risen, and nothing will ever be the same!
